Umbilical Cord
A flexible helical structure containing blood vessels that connects the developing organism to the placenta.
Placenta
An organ made up of tissue from both the mother and the fetus that serves as a barrier and filter between their bloodstreams.
Mesoderm
Cells of the inner cell mass of the embryo that give rise to the muscles, the bones, the circulatory system, and the inner layers of the skin.
Inner Cell Mass
A group of cells inside the early embryo that will eventually give rise to the organism's body.
